Transaction 2ffc17bf64f5b39a02119fc2fe230b517dc3618e98a432409c0edb158d7be832

46 Input
2 Outputs
  • 2ffc17bf64f5b39a02119fc2fe230b517dc3618e98a432409c0edb158d7be832:0
  • value  907166
    address  35S77ho161M5rqQNcQnzUNxV5CzTd4xL9p
  • 2ffc17bf64f5b39a02119fc2fe230b517dc3618e98a432409c0edb158d7be832:1
  • value  343004623
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s